Responsibilities
- Provide speech and language therapy under the supervision of a licensed Speech-Language Pathologist
- Implement individualized plans of care and treatment activities
- Provide engaging, developmentally appropriate, and play-based therapy
- Collect accurate data during each therapy session
- Complete SOAP notes and other required documentation within established timelines
- Communicate professionally with supervising SLPs, families, caregivers, and clinic staff
- Prepare therapy materials and maintain an organized treatment space
- Participate in supervision meetings, team meetings, training, and continuing education
- Follow HIPAA requirements, clinic policies, ethical standards, and Texas licensing regulations
- Support children who use AAC and other alternative communication systems
- Maintain dependable attendance and consistent communication with clinic leadership
Qualifications
- Current Texas license as a Speech-Language Pathology Assistant, or eligibility to obtain licensure before the start date
- Bachelor’s degree in Communication Sciences and Disorders or a related field
- Completion of all required clinical observation and practicum hours
- Ability to work under the supervision of a licensed Speech-Language Pathologist
- Strong written and verbal communication skills
- Ability to manage documentation and complete SOAP notes accurately and efficiently
- Dependable, organized, collaborative, and receptive to feedback
- Experience working with pediatric patients is preferred
- Experience with autism, AAC, speech sound disorders, and language delays is preferred
